Find beachside bliss at our resort located directly on the famous Fort Lauderdale Beach and just minutes from Fort Lauderdale-Hollywood International Airport, Port Everglades, and downtown Las Olas Boulevard. Originally built in 1956 as the Yankee Clipper, B Ocean Resort has been a favorite hot spot for American icons throughout history including Marilyn Monroe, Joe DiMaggio, and Robert De Niro, to name a few. Today, B Ocean Resort stands as a modern oceanfront destination, complete with thoughtful nods to its storied past. This prime location on the beach makes B Ocean Resort the premier choice among Fort Lauderdale oceanfront hotels. Guests can lounge on our private beach while enjoying delicious food and drink options or catch a one-of-a-kind mermaid show at the world-famous Wreck Bar.

The resort is right on the beach and provides chaises on the beach at no fee. There are multiple restaurants at the property. We had lunch at the Salty Siren at the pool which has delicious smash burgers. It is pricey so we only ate there once during our stay. The pool has music all day and on the weekends there's a DJ in the afternoon. There is limited seating at the pool, but lots of room on the beach. The Wreck Bar has mermaids swimming behind windows in the pool that abuts the bar. That was fun to watch and our dinner was delicious. The rooms are nice, very clean, and the bed is comfortable. We had a beach view room with a balcony which I highly recommend. Everyone was friendly and our room was cleaned very well every day and we didn't have to ask for new towels, which some hotels are doing these days. It is a short walk to a few other bars and shopping areas. It is very expensive to park at the hotel so since the airport is so close, we opted to take an Uber from the airport and a few times used Uber to go other places. It saved us hundreds of dollars. I would recommend this hotel.

Our family stayed at this resort in Feb 2025 for 1 week -- and overall it was a bit disappointing, it did not feel like a 4 star hotel at all, more like a travel lodge.
The room layout, the restaurants and the general atmosphere was one of high turnover/short stay guests -- often very long lines in the lobby for check in for cruise layovers etc. The room was like a travel lodge, not luxurious at all, and totally not designed for a family of 3 to spend a week there. Not a single hook, only 8 hangers and a tiny wardrobe, 2 small draws, so we ended up living out of our suitcases which had to go on the floor and we stepped over every day....nowhere to dry towels, swimwear etc all very ill thought out.....awful pillows, a heating system that only blew out cold air, a broken heater to plug in if you were cold, thin duvets....and so on...really not 4 star at all....That said, I consider us lucky as I overheard another guest requesting to move rooms because of the black mold in her room !
The food in the on site restaurant for breakfast was again a bad travel lodge breakfast of 'heat lamp sat' scrambled eggs, bacon etc and we were very grateful we did not have breakfast included because at ÂŁ24 per person per day we would have been fuming ! But the pizza we had in the bar tasted okay, but at ÂŁ40 for a 12 inch pizza it was eye wateringly expensive ! The little coffee stall was really useful, and served nice coffee/teas and muffins, and you could eat in the lobby - but no great view of the sea etc.
The pools were smaller than expected for the size of the hotel and number of guests, the beach side pool was dirty - you could not see beyond your hand the water was so cloudy...the courtyard pool was better, cleaner and more protected from the wind, but with peeling paint. The beach towels provided were clean, but had seen better days as had most of the sun loungers.
The location was great for the beach, and a short walk to the marina bars and restaurants and the mini mart, a 40 minute walk to the Las Olas area which had great restaurants and shops.
Other reviews spoke about the great staff, but we found the staff to be largely mediocre, the receptionists were obviously over-worked and not at all helpful, the concierge was reasonably helpful when we needed to find a pharmacy...the coffee team again were over-worked but doing their best and pleasant.
If its an overnight stop that's needed in Fort Lauderdale and you are able to get one of the refurbished rooms for a great price, its okay, but I would not recommend for any duration. Shame.

I would give this hotel one star instead of two except that it has a nice beach area with chairs and umbrellas. As far as the room, I felt like I was at a Motel 6 (or worse) paying 4-star prices. The room was large with 2 double beds (most hotels have queen beds these days) and on the website pictures of my room category, show an area with a sofa, chair and floor lamp. In my room the space was empty except for a small chairl (with no arm rests) plopped in the space as an after thought. There is no desk, just a wall counter below the tv. The bathroom was one of the smallest I have ever encountered. There was a small sink with no vanity area to place belongings....nothing. I had to put my stuff on the toilet while I shaved, brused my teeth, etc. The towels were thin and one had two holes in it (below even Motel 6 standards). The shower had mold in the grout and beware of the steep step down (or step up if you are getting in) which is truly a safety hazard. Because there is no space in the bathroom, you have to go to the clothes closet to get the hair dryer if you want to use it. You could only watch tv in bed unless you used the pathetic chair previously mentioned. Maid service was nonexistent. A card said sheets would only be changed every 3 days (I was there for 2 nights) which is fine but it also said to leave towels that you want replaced on the floor which is where I put the towel with 2 holes. Upon returning to the room after being out for the day, it had not been touched. I saw no signs of housekeeping anywhere except a couple of small carts which didn't have towels or toiletries on them so I'm not even sure what they were for. They certainly didn't have cleaning supplies to get rid of the mold. Prices are ridiculous at this hotel. The only parking option is valet and it's $55 per night. There is also a "resort fee" of $39 per night with the only thing decent being beach chairs (not sure if there is another charge for an umbrella) I laughed at the resort fee description on the website scraping together "features" such as free bottles of water and "free domestic local and long-distance phone calls". Who even uses the hotel phone in this day of mobile phones? There are two pools. The main, large pool had music blasting so loud that it was intolerable. I'm not sure if this is an everyday occurrence or just on the weekend. I would never stay at this place again despite the location. This is a case where you are NOT getting what you pay for, which is a lot.
